What is Eagle Project Plan

The Eagle Scout Service Project Plan is a fillable form used by Boy Scouts to outline and manage their service project details and merit badge completion dates.

Any Boy Scout who is pursuing the Eagle Scout rank is eligible to fill out the Eagle Scout Service Project Plan. The form is specifically designed for Scouts to outline their project details.
While specific deadlines may vary by troop, it's typically recommended to submit the form as early as possible to allow ample time for project execution and approval prior to Eagle Scout rank completion.
Submission methods for the completed form can vary by troop. Generally, you may need to email the completed document to your troop leader or submit it through an online portal designated for project approvals.
Supporting documents may include a project proposal, counselor signatures, or evidence of coordination with the benefiting organization. Check with your troop for specific requirements.
Common mistakes include missing required fields, unclear project descriptions, or improperly formatted dates. Carefully review the form before submission to avoid these issues.
The approval process duration can vary based on the troop’s review schedule. Typically, it can take anywhere from a few days to several weeks, so plan accordingly.
No, the Eagle Scout Service Project Plan does not require notarization, making it easier for candidates to complete and submit without extra steps.
